In the world of cryptocurrency, one name that resonates with controversy is Ray Trapani, an American citizen born in 1992 in Atlantic Beach, New York.

Now in his early 30s, Trapani gained notoriety for his involvement in crypto fraud through a company called Centra Tech. As the story unfolds, delving into his background provides insights into the enigmatic figure.

Ray Trapani’s journey traces back to Lawrence High School in Cedarhurst, New York. Following his education, he planted roots in the bustling city of New York, where he currently resides.

Before the Centra Tech scandal, Trapani navigated through diverse professional experiences. His career path led him through two distinct companies.

Ray Trapani
Ray Trapani is a quick-witted businessman in his early 30s. (Source: BadTaste)

From November 2014 to December 2016, he served as the CEO of Miami Exotics, an endeavour that boasted a 34-car fleet of exotic and luxury vehicles, including Rolls Royce, Ferraris, Lamborghinis, and Maseratis.

Trapani meticulously managed the business, ensuring the seamless operation of both the rental and dealership aspects. With a 20-man staff under his purview, he orchestrated the buying and selling of high-end vehicles.

Before his foray into the luxury car business, Trapani spent three years and ten months as General Foreman at Safway Atlantic, one of the largest construction companies in the U.S.

Based in Greater New York City, he oversaw multiple job sites simultaneously, including iconic projects like The Rockefeller Center Christmas Tree and the scaffolding for the World Trade Center.

Ray Trapani Centra Tech Scam And Netflix Documentary

In the vast realm of cryptocurrency scandals, the story of Ray Trapani takes centre stage in the gripping Netflix documentary, “Bitconned.”

The film, directed by Bryan Storkel and released on January 1, 2024, delves into the notorious crypto scam orchestrated by Trapani and his accomplices during the peak of the Bitcoin boom in 2017.

From his early days harbouring a desire to be a criminal, Ray Trapani emerges as the protagonist of the film, chronicling his journey in creating one of the biggest crypto scams associated with Centra Tech.

Alongside partners Sohrab Sharma and Robert Farkas, Trapani ventured into the crypto world, introducing Centra Tech and its enticing offerings, including a debit card.

The heart of the scam lay in the Initial Coin Offering (ICO) initiated by Trapani, which aimed to raise a staggering $25 million from eager investors.

However, the illegality of the ICO, coupled with false statements and material omissions that misled investors, resulted in charges against Trapani and his partners.

In the documentary, Trapani unabashedly discusses his involvement in the elaborate scheme that marked the rise and fall of Centra Tech.

The court records reveal that Trapani faced ten separate counts, including criminal association aimed at financial fraud, telematic fraud against Centra Tech, and obstruction of justice.

It also included involvement in various other criminal activities such as telematic fraud against Venmo and Miami Exotics, internet fraud, and illegal possession of firearms, and narcotics.

As a consequence of his guilty plea, Ray Trapani was ordered to repay $2,608,869 and sentenced to prison for a period of time.

Trapani’s co-founders, Sohrab Sharma and Robert Farkas, also faced legal consequences, with heavy financial penalties and prison sentences as a result of their involvement in the Centra Tech scam.
